Harley-Davidson Credit Check?

Well it was just a matter of time but Harley-Davidson Credit Corp. and Eaglemark Savings Bank have applied to become eligible for the governments Temporary Liquidity Guarantee Program, T.L.G.P. It’s anticipated that Harley-Davidson is going to announce another poor sales quarter for the end of 2008. Fewer bikes sold means fewer loans were given which means less interest was paid back to the compnay. If the financial company isn’t able to pay the bills then the F.D.I.C. would cover them.
